Key Features
The APOYO Elbow Brace has main parts that help those with joint pain:
-
Adjustable Strap Relief: The strap lets you set compression to your need. You can use it during a light workout or on a normal day. The strap stays close to your skin for a steady hold.
-
Moderate Compression: The brace gives a firm hold that steadies the elbow. This helps many who suffer from tennis elbow by keeping pain at bay.
-
Comfortable Fit: The material feels soft and fits well. Many users wear it for long hours, even during tough exercise.
-
Versatile Use: The brace works for both men and women in many activities. It fits well for sports as well as daily work.
-
Quality Manufacturing: Many words praise that the brace is sturdy and lasts long. Some voices, however, say that the Velcro may tear the cloth if used too much.
Pros & Cons
The APOYO Elbow Brace has strong and weak parts. Here is a look based on what users have said:
Pros:
- Effective Pain Relief: Many say they feel less pain from tennis elbow and joint issues.
- Adjustable Fit: Many users see that the compression adjusts to fit their need.
- Comfortable for Daily Use: Most users report that it feels easy and allows free motion during workouts.
- High Satisfaction Rate: With a rating of 4.4 out of 5 stars from over 5701 reviews, many value its support.
Cons:
- Velcro Durability Concerns: Some words point out that the Velcro may not hold up well over time.
- Sizing Issues: A few users share that the sizing chart works, but choosing the best fit needs careful measuring.
